GERD (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ease) is a chronic digestive condition characterized by the reflux of stomach acid into the esophagus, leading to symptoms like heartburn, regurgitation, and sometimes difficulty swallowing. The condition can also lead to complications such as erosive esophagitis, stricture formation, and Barrett's esophagus.
